#b78de9 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#b78de9 is composed of 71.8% red, 55.3% green and 91.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 21.5% cyan, 39.5% magenta, 0% yellow and 8.6% black. It has a hue angle of 267.4 degrees, a saturation of 67.6% and a lightness of 73.3%. #b78de9 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#6f1bd3. Closest websafe color is: #cc99ff.

Shades and Tints of #b78de9

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010001 is the darkest color, while #f5f0fc is the lightest one.

Tones of #b78de9

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#bbb7bf is the less saturated color, while #b578fe is the most saturated one.
